The Russian Federation has introduced in Shakhaneda, and now they are able to recognize power plants - Politico

The Russians began to equip drones with the ability to recognize goals, even if they were disconnected from the network. Russia has modernized the drones of Kamikadze "Shahaned" and equipped them with artificial intelligence. Because of which they can now fly autonomously and hunt themselves at power plants. Politico writes about it.

"The Russians began to equip drones with the ability to recognize goals, even if they are disconnected from the network, so if they are flying offline, they can still see an object that resembles a power plant," said the Ambassador of Ukraine to the EU Vsevolod Czentsov. He added that Ukraine needs Western production missiles to protect against brutal blows to drones and missiles aimed at energy infrastructure and residential areas.
